Technical Specifications to Verify

When evaluating technical specifications, buyers must pay close attention to dimensions and tolerances, which directly impact the product's fit and functionality. Observed data indicates a wide range of sizes, from compact pocket mirrors with dimensions like 12.5 x 16mm to larger desktop units with diameters up to 430mm. It is essential to verify the exact dimensions required for your application, as discrepancies can lead to packaging issues or customer dissatisfaction. Additionally, the tolerance levels, such as +/-0.10mm, highlight the precision required in manufacturing, particularly for CNC machined components.

The machining and processing methods also influence the final quality of the mirror. Stamping and CNC machining are common techniques, each offering distinct advantages in terms of cost and precision. Buyers should confirm the machining method used for their specific order, as this affects the durability and finish of the product. Furthermore, features such as abrasion resistance are critical for ensuring longevity, especially for items that will be handled frequently. Verifying these technical details ensures that the product meets the expected performance standards.

Cost Drivers and Commercial Terms

Several factors influence the cost of modern design desktop mirrors, including material selection, customization level, and order volume. Metal frames with chrome or nickel finishes tend to be more expensive than plastic alternatives due to the higher cost of raw materials and processing. Customization, such as OEM branding or unique shapes, can also increase costs, as it requires additional setup and production time. Buyers should carefully evaluate these cost drivers to determine the most cost-effective solution for their needs.

Commercial terms, such as MOQ and lead times, are also critical considerations. Observed MOQs range from 1 to 2000 pieces, with some suppliers requiring a minimum of 500 pieces for certain models. Lead times generally range from 20 to 30 days, depending on the complexity of the order and the supplier's current workload. Buyers should negotiate these terms early in the sourcing process to ensure that they align with their inventory requirements and budget constraints. Clear communication regarding these terms can help avoid delays and unexpected costs.
